    摘要: An apparatus for image processing which determines such attributes as screen halftone area, character area and continuous tone area that appear in image data. A wavelet transform circuit wavelet transforms values of picture elements within a reference block selected from an image. Absolute value calculation circuits and adders calculate characteristic values representing characteristics of said reference block for every spatial frequency band on the basis of results of wavelet transform. And a determination circuit determines an attribute of notice area made up of one or a plurality of picture elements within the reference block on the basis of the characteristic values of the reference block.

    摘要: Picture images being joined without connection gaps can be produced with high quality by adjusting a position error, even if an error is included in a scanning position being detected, and by preventing a map missing area from arising which is caused by the adjustment of position error. A position error detection circuit detects a position error from picture information consisting of image data inside a scanning area being read overlapped by a line image sensor and storage data being stored in an image memory. Next, the position error detection circuit adjusts a scanning position coordinate for cancelling this position error, which is then output to a mapping circuit as an adjustment position coordinate. The mapping circuit stores the image data to the image memory according to the adjustment position coordinate.

    摘要: A scanner for reading an original image by hand scanning usually detects scanning positions of the reading sensor on the original image sequentially and stores read image data into image memory according to said scanning positions. However, an area in which the image data is not stored may appear when free scanning is done such that its pixel density exceeds a permitted limit. This area, if it appears, degrades the quality of the image which is reproduced in the image memory. The scanner of the invention detects the area in which the image data has not been stored, and prevents the appearance of such an area in the resulting image. It also judges an abnormal state that is beyond the prevention capacity and informs the operator of such a state. Furthermore, when it detects a scanning error caused by sensor problems, it halts storing the image data and informs the operator of the scanning error.

    摘要: A static fluid stirrer includes a flow channel pipe passing a fluid inside; a spiral flow forming member guiding the fluid to circle around a central axis parallel to a passing direction of the fluid to form a spiral flow in the flow channel pipe; and a spiral flow baffle member projecting from the inner wall of the flow channel pipe and baffling the spiral flow.

    摘要: A multi link type piston-crank mechanism comprises an upper link that has one end pivotally connected to a piston of the engine through a piston pin, a lower link that is pivotally connected to the other end of the upper link through an upper pin and rotatably disposed on a crank pin of a crankshaft of the engine; and a control link that has a base end part swingably held by a body of the engine and a leading end pivotally connected to the lower link through a control pin. An axis of the piston pin is offset relative to an axis of the piston in thrust and counter thrust directions. When the piston comes to BDC, a part of the piston takes a position below a lower edge of a corresponding cylinder of the engine and the upper pin is offset relative to the axis of the piston pin in the same direction as a pin offset direction in which the axis of the piston pin is offset in the thrust and counter thrust directions relative to the axis of the piston.
